Download the simpsons tie game lets tear this place apart

Duration: (49) 2025-01-30T14:27:29+00:00



the simpsons tie game lets tear this place apart the simpsons tie game lets tear this place apart the simpsons tie game lets tear this place apart

Description
Download this and online watch the simpsons tie game lets tear this place apart
Related videos

Mxtube.net